I bought a bottle of "Kamotsuru", a pure rice sake made in Saijo, Hiroshima, at a supermarket for around 900 yen without tax. It seemed to be recommended to drink it chilled, but I wanted to taste the flavor of the rice, so I drank it at room temperature. It is slightly dry, but has a ripe melon-like aroma that could be described as ginjo. The rice is from Hiroshima Prefecture, but the variety is unknown. The aftertaste is short, so it may be rice rice. It is 65% polished rice, but if the sake is this beautiful, it could be 70! Anyway, a cosy bottle. Recommended!
